Facilities Management services we specialise in:

  • Self-delivered ‘hard’ M&E services – we keep mechanical and electrical equipment fully functional, so you’ll never have to worry about downtime.
  • Integrated total facilities management (ITFM) services –we offer catering, cleaning, service desk, security, Computer Aided Facility Management (CAFM), and porterage services, through our trusted partners and suppliers.
  • Statutory compliance – our Assurance Compliance Tool (ACT) ensures you’ll always be confident of meeting current legislation and regulatory standards, without the need for constant site visits.
  • Integrated asset management – we take a meticulously planned, step-by-step approach to managing your assets, so your buildings are optimised, and sites always run smoothly.
  • Wider Wates Group capabilities –we can provide a range of services such as Building Information Model (BIM), fit-out and refurbishment, and environment, social, and governance (ESG) services.
